Output deb13337f25f2a53bef46a2d5f48fc8eee79aeb8b9ea6e5bfc2b7fcbe646eea7:1

value
533000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1abfbe8698c58cbd2daaf51d6995981594701652 OP_EQUAL
address
348TC9vy7sKYptoH36ckMLnbueveYstjqT
transaction
deb13337f25f2a53bef46a2d5f48fc8eee79aeb8b9ea6e5bfc2b7fcbe646eea7
confirmations
254301
spent
true